Mar 11, 2021 · Atherton Hall Isn’t Named After Former President George Atherton. Many of you know the name George Atherton, the former president of Penn State. Some think his name is associated with Atherton Hall, the home of the Schreyer Honors College. However, the building is actually named after his wife, Frances Washburn Atherton. By: Author Kyle Kroeger Posted on Last updated: Januar...The Penn State Nittany Lions are the athletic teams of Pennsylvania State University, except for the women's basketball team, known as the Lady Lions. The school colors are navy blue and white. [2] The school mascot is the Nittany Lion.
